The Edgewater Eagles will square off against the Oviedo Lions at 7:00 p.m. on Friday.
Edgewater is on a roll after a high-stakes playoff matchup on Wednesday. They were the clear victor by a 6-1 margin over Lake Howell. The Eagles' offense finally found a way to get into gear: the high-octane performance was a 180-degree turn from their last three games.
They hit Lake Howell with a four-pronged attack, as the team got scores from Aiden Suguene (2), Noah Christiansen (2), Reid Neumann, and Ronan Cooney.
Meanwhile, Oviedo and Freedom finished up their game with a 1-1 draw on Friday.
The win got Edgewater back to even at 8-8-2. With that draw, Oviedo's record moves to 10-3-3.
